US stocks change little despite positive employment data

US stock indices on Thursday saw little change despite a decrease in the number of applications for jobless benefits, dpa reported.

Applications for unemployment benefits declined by 15,000 to 372,000 in the week ended Dec. 31, Labour Department figures released on Thursday showed.

The blue-chip Dow Jones Industrial Average slipped a moderate 2.72 points, or 0.02 per cent, to 12,415.70. The broader Standard & Poor's 500 Index gained 3.76 points, or 0.29 per cent, to 1,281.06. The technology-heavy Nasdaq Composite Index rose 21.50 points, or 0.81 per cent, to 2,669.86.

The US currency rose against the euro to 78.22 from 77.26 euro cents on Wednesday. The dollar dropped against the Japanese currency to 77.13 from 76.70 yen.
